How much do auto body j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for auto body in Delaware is $27.65,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$19.95 and $32.02 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are auto body technicians?

Auto body technicians are skilled professionals who repair and restore the exterior and structural parts of vehicles that have been damaged in accidents, weather events, or through everyday wear and tear. They assess the extent of vehicle damage, remove and replace damaged parts, straighten frames, and refinish surfaces to restore vehicles to their original condition. Auto body technicians often work with specialized tools and techniques, including welding, painting, and computerized measuring systems. Their work is essential for both the safety and appearance of vehicles.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Auto Body Technician,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Auto Body Technician, you need expertise in vehicle repair, refinishing, and structural restoration, often supported by a high school diploma or technical training in auto body repair. Familiarity with tools like frame machines, spray guns, welding equipment, and certifications such as ASE or I-CAR are typically required. Att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and strong customer service skills help set top technicians apart. These competencies are essential to ensure vehicles are safely and aesthetically restored, meeting both industry standards and customer satisfaction.

What are some common challenges faced by auto body technicians, and how can they be addressed on the job?

Auto body technicians often encounter challenges such as working with complex vehicle materials, meeting tight repair deadlines, and ensuring high-quality finishes to satisfy both safety standards and customer expectations. Staying updated on the latest repair techniques and investing in ongoing training can help technicians effectively handle new automotive technologies and materials. Additionally, clear communication with team members and customers helps set realistic timelines and ensures a smooth workflow in a typically fast-paced environment.

What is the difference between Auto Body vs Auto Mechanic?

AspectAuto BodyAuto Mechanic
CertificationsASE Body Repair Certification, I-CAR certificationsASE Automotive Service Certification, ASE Engine Repair
Work EnvironmentAuto repair shops, collision centers, insurance companiesAuto repair shops, dealerships, service stations
Job FocusRepairing vehicle exteriors, collision damage, paintingDiagnosing and repairing vehicle engines and systems
Tools & EquipmentBody hammers, paint booths, sanding toolsDiagnostic scanners, engine repair tools, hand tools

Auto Body technicians specialize in repairing vehicle exteriors, collision damage, and painting, often working in collision centers. Auto Mechanics focus on diagnosing and repairing engine and mechanical systems. While both roles require automotive knowledge and certifications, their work environments and skill sets differ significantly, making each role distinct within the automotive repair industry.
